## Deployment

Quick notes before Thursday's sync: LockerLoop (the laundry-locker access flow) now deploys straight from the `release` branch — no more manual promote step. The unlock handshake between the kiosk app and TumbleGate runs over the new gateway, so make sure the staging locker bank in the Fernvale test site is flashed to firmware 2.4 first. Rollbacks are one command, same as SudsAuth. Before you deploy, paste the current service configuration values below this line.

service settings:
[istax]
port = 9090
team = sormir
host = istax.ferradyn.corp
region = central-2
access_code = ac_447e33
timeout_ms = 250

### CrashFlow Pipeline — Restart Procedure

If Dashlet crash reports stop flowing, drain the ingest queue, restart the `crashflow-ingest` pods, and confirm symbolication resumes within five minutes. Verify the release tag matches the build under triage. Do not re-run symbolication for builds older than two versions. Authenticate the pipeline restart call with the key below.

API key for bahop-fahip: qvz15-F5I6wDl4nuLMFff

Changelog — Inkrelay spooler 2.8, changed defaults

For the weekly sync: Inkrelay 2.8 changes several defaults. Job retention drops from 7 days to 48 hours, retry backoff is now exponential, and stale-job reaping is on by default. Sites relying on long retention must override before upgrading. No schema changes. The new default configuration shipped with 2.8 is as follows.

deployment values, badug-yadup:
[aldmir]
port = 4000
region = west-1
host = aldmir.halixlabs.example
team = kelax
timeout_ms = 2000
retries = 5

Hey — if the Podlark feed validator starts flagging every episode as malformed, it's usually the namespace map getting out of sync after a deploy. Restart the Quibble worker, re-run one known-good feed, and confirm it passes. If it's still cranky, grab the trace token from the validator's summary line and paste it here.

pipeline stamp: htk4_66df